Welcome to St Margaret’s Church
St Margaret’s is a family made up of many nations, many ages, and many stories—drawn together by the love of Jesus and the hope He brings. Whether you’re exploring faith, returning to church, or looking for a spiritual home, you are welcome among us.
Our vision is simple: to be a sanctuary where people encounter God’s love, grow as disciples of Jesus, and are equipped to share His good news in Edgware and beyond.
We try to live this out through
Worship that welcomes everyone
We want our Sunday gatherings to be a place where people of all ages can meet to encounter Jesus, worship, grow in faith, and learn from scripture together.Welcoming families
We want to supprt parents as they help their children discover who God is and how deeply they are loved.A community that serves Edgware
We open our doors and our lives to our neighbours, offering space, friendship, and a visible Christian witness in our town.Life Groups that build faith and friendship
Our weekly small groups are places to pray, learn, share life, and grow together as followers of Jesus.Everything we do flows from the good news of Jesus Christ—His love, His holiness, His freedom, His hope.
In our worship, our preaching, our ministry, and our outreach, we point to the One who transforms lives.We gather every Sunday at 11am, both in person and online, to worship God together, and every Wednesday at 10am for Coffee, 12:15pm for a Communion Service, 1pm for a community lunch.
Throughout the week, our Life Groups offer space to grow deeper in faith and community.
Wherever you are on your journey, there is a place for you here.
We would love to walk with you as we follow Jesus together. -

St Peter's Stonegrove
We’re a multi-cultural, cross-generational community made up of young and not-so-young people mostly living in north Edgware.
We’d love to welcome you to come and see what that means. We believe that God has blessed us so we are growing [together] as a committed Christian community: Different faces, different races, different ages, all worshipping Jesus together, as we share and care for each other inside and outside the church.
That’s why our mission and ministry are with the local community, our partners and through OneStonegrove, our fantastic joint community and church centre.

Report an IssueProof of charity status
Most churches are “Excepted Charities” and are therefore not registered with the Charity Commission. You can download a PDF that includes your church name, address and church code. This PDF, which is an extract from the Church of England’s database of churches, can serve as a certificate for churches requiring proof of their charity status when registering for online and card-based giving.
